In 1905, Gilbert Othell Hess entered the world in Georgetown, Bear Lake County, Idaho, United States of America, born to Thomas Gilbert Hess And Elizabeth Eleanor Bee. In 1935, Gilbert Othell Hess resided in Willard, Box Elder, Utah. In 1940, Gilbert Othell Hess resided in Ogden, Weber, Utah, USA. Gilbert Othell Hess married Elberta Julia Irvine, and had children including Marilyn J Hess, Val Irvine Hess. Gilbert Othell Hess passed away in 1984 in Mackay, Custer County, Idaho, United States of America.
